Historical Context of Snap Features

The concept of window snapping is not entirely new. It has evolved over the years, with earlier versions of Windows offering basic snapping options. However, Windows 11 refines this functionality, introducing Snap Layouts that provide users with predefined layouts. This ensures a visually appealing and organized workflow.

The Evolution of Snap Features

  • Windows 7: Introduced basic window snapping capabilities.
  • Windows 10: Improved the snapping feature with additional functionalities.
  • Windows 11: Introduced Snap Layouts, allowing users to choose from multiple layouts for better window management.

How to Configure Snap Layouts

Configuring Snap Layouts in Windows 11 is straightforward. Follow these steps to set it up:

Step 1: Enable Snap Layouts

To begin, ensure that Snap Layouts are enabled on your Windows 11 device:

  • Click on the Start button.
  • Select Settings.
  • Navigate to System and click on Multitasking.
  • Ensure the toggle switch for Snap windows is turned on.

Step 2: Explore Snap Layout Options

Once Snap is enabled, you can explore the various layout options available:

  • Open any application.
  • Hover your mouse over the maximize button in the top-right corner of the window.
  • A menu will appear, displaying different Snap Layout options.

Step 3: Select a Layout

To select a layout:

  • Choose the desired layout from the options available.
  • Click on the layout segment where you want the application to snap.
  • Repeat this process for additional applications to fill the layout.
